How Common Is The Last Name Diamela? popularity and diffusion

The surname is the 4,307,654th most frequently held family name worldwide, held by around 1 in 347,025,996 people. The surname occurs mostly in Africa, where 38 percent of Diamela reside; 33 percent reside in West Africa and 33 percent reside in Atlantic-Niger Africa. It is also the 225,965th most frequently used first name throughout the world, borne by 1,226 people.

The last name is most common in The Ivory Coast, where it is borne by 15 people, or 1 in 1,538,082. In The Ivory Coast it is most frequent in: Abidjan Autonomous District, where 53 percent live, Vallée du Bandama District, where 40 percent live and Gôh-Djiboua District, where 7 percent live. Not including The Ivory Coast Diamela occurs in 3 countries. It is also found in The Philippines, where 19 percent live and The DR Congo, where 5 percent live.
